'We Are Sachem' Rally Scheduled For Tomorrow

Massive community event scheduled in connection with decreasing state aid to the district.

The Sachem School District will be holding its "We Are Sachem" rally tomorrow in an effort celebrate the school's spirit and tradition, as well as send a message to Albany about the school's need for more state aid.

The rally will be highlighted with presentations from guests of the district and students. New York State plans to siphon away $2 million in state aid to the district, representing the equivalent aid given to the district back in 2005, according to school offials. The district's 2013-14 budget predicts a $26 million deficit. 

The rally begins tomorrow at 11 a.m. at Sachem High School North and will include:

  • Musical Performances from every school
  • Athletics, Arrowettes & cheerleaders
  • Robotics demonstration
  • Club fair and art exhibit
  • Presentations and speeches by district officials and leaders
  • Alumni presentation and video(s) from students
